The Magic of Rail TrailsAmong the finest options for adult cyclists are rail trails. These are former railroad tracks converted into multi-use recreational paths. Because trains require gentle inclines to operate, rail trails are famously flat and gradual. They typically feature smooth gravel or asphalt surfaces, making them incredibly easy to navigate on almost any type of bicycle, from cruisers to hybrid road bikes.Rail trails also offer a deep dive into nature and history. They frequently wind through countryside areas that cars cannot access, passing over historic wooden tressels, through old stone tunnels, and alongside calm rivers. Since motorized vehicles are strictly prohibited, cyclists can enjoy the sounds of birds and rustling leaves rather than roaring engines. Well-maintained trailheads with public restrooms, water fountains, and picnic benches are usually spaced evenly along the route, providing convenient spots to rest and refuel.
Coastal and Waterfront PathsFor those who prefer a maritime breeze, coastal and waterfront paths provide an exceptional cycling experience. Found along ocean boardwalks, lake shores, and riverbanks, these routes are naturally flat. The lack of elevation changes means riders can maintain a steady, comfortable cadence without the need for constant gear shifting. The open views of the water also create a calming psychological effect, reducing stress and making the physical effort feel almost effortless.Waterfront routes are highly celebrated for their social infrastructure. Cyclists can easily plan a route that includes stops at beachside cafes, local ice cream shops, or scenic piers. Because these paths are designed for leisure, the pace is naturally slower. This environment is perfect for adults who want to ride alongside a partner or friend and hold a comfortable conversation without getting breathless. Bright mornings or late afternoons offer cooler temperatures and spectacular lighting over the water.
Dedicated Urban GreenwaysLiving in a city does not mean you have to miss out on easy cycling. Many modern urban centers have invested heavily in dedicated greenways. These are linear parks that snake through metropolitan areas, completely separated from regular vehicular traffic. They connect residential neighborhoods to cultural hubs, botanical gardens, and public parks, offering a safe green sanctuary amidst the concrete.Urban greenways are excellent for adults who want to integrate cycling into a day of city exploration. A morning ride can lead directly to an outdoor market, a museum district, or a shaded park for lunch. These paths are almost always paved with smooth asphalt, well-lighted, and clearly marked with directional signage. Directional lanes keep pedestrians and cyclists organized, ensuring a predictable and safe journey for riders of all skill levels.
Tips for a Seamless RideTo maximize enjoyment on these easy routes, a small amount of preparation goes a long way. Before heading out, ensure your bicycle tires are properly inflated and the brakes function smoothly. A comfortable saddle adjusted to the correct height prevents knee strain and fatigue. Wearing a properly fitted helmet is essential for safety, regardless of how flat or secluded the chosen path may be.Pacing is the secret to a successful adult cycling excursion. Start at a speed where you can easily breathe through your nose, and do not hesitate to use the lowest gears if a slight incline appears. Bringing a water bottle and a light snack ensures your energy levels remain steady throughout the journey.
